Whether you like it or not, major companies are now using Twitter as a branding tool and to communicate with their customer base. Some of them don’t have a clue, and only Tweet their sales links, or promotions that serve only them. Others though, really ‘get’ it, and are using their Twitter profiles to really build a reputation for themselves and truly connect with their clients and customers.

Some of the best examples of major brands that use Twitter in a savvy manner are Starbucks and Dell. If you take a look at their updates, you will see that they truly interact with their followers. Answering questions, retweeting, ASKING questions, and just really engaging with their followers are all excellent ways to make them feel connected.

This is the very same thing you should be doing with your business when striving to brand yourself. Ask questions. Answer questions. Give feedback, offer insight, interact. Don’t just post random marketing messages, and links to your products. Don’t fill up the time line with a ton of links and nothing of value. And don’t forget to support your followers and their own endeavors by retweeting those things you find of interest, or valuable, or that you believe in.

Your followers will appreciate you for taking the time to help them promote their own stuff, or for mentioning them or something inspiring they said to your own follower base. It makes them feel good, and they will then return the favor for you. Think of the relationship between you and your followers similar to that of a family. What you give and put in, you get back ten fold.

Twitter is such an amazing way to build a name for yourself in your business or industry, when used properly. Take the time to study successful Tweeps who are using it in inspiring ways, and model your own efforts after them. You will soon be amazed at the results and response you get! Happy Tweeting!
